Slate can be restored to look beautiful. The methods are similar to other stone and saltillo floors. The floor must be deep cleaned using a commercial floor scrubber. You can rent these at home improvement centers and janitorial supply stores now. They are very heavy, rotary machines that fit different brush or scrub-pad attachments. If the floor was sealed you need to strip the sealer with an alkalyn stripper. Ask at a janitorial supply. If stripped, the floor must be rinsed neutalized. Finally you will need a good quality penetrating sealer. This will protect the floor and bring out a lot of shine.
You may want to retain a professional, but it is a very worthwhile DIY project, but you will need to become familiar with some equipment and products you havn't used before. Look for a good janitorial supply in your area. They are usually very helpful and have the equipment and chemicals you need. Alternative may be stores that sell slate tile. Was this post helpful?
